CI note for support: builds of the Hollowpine wiki started failing at the permissions seed step after the role-based access refactor. The seed job now requires the `rbac-bootstrap` fixture, and older branches don't have it, so rebases fix most reports. If a customer-facing instance shows missing admin roles after deploy, it's this same seed gap, not data loss — rerun the seed job and verify. Reference the passing pipeline recorded below.

session token of kahog-bahif = htk9_f63daec35

## Artifact Signing — Inventory Reconciliation Job

The nightly reconciliation job for Stockline now signs its output manifests before upload. Unsigned manifests are rejected by the Ledgerbox ingest as of build 412. Two mismatches last week traced to a stale key on the runner pool; rotated Tuesday. Action for sync: confirm all runners pull the current key at job start. The active signing key for the reconciliation pipeline is as follows.

signing key of yafop-taguf = bky3_Kre

Hi team,

Before I hand off the 3.2 release, please note the humidity sensor drift reported on Verdana controllers in the Elmbrook trial site. Drift exceeds 4% after roughly ten days of continuous operation; firmware 3.2.1 adds an automatic recalibration cycle every 72 hours. Support should advise growers to install 3.2.1 and trigger a manual recalibration once. The hotfix bundle must be verified before distribution, so I'm including the signing key used for the 3.2.1 packages below.

release key, fahof-yagap: bky3_m5d

Ticket: Config drift on Sproutline watering scheduler

Prod nodes in the Fernvale cluster are running stale watering intervals — two nodes never picked up last week's rollout. Symptoms: overlapping watering windows, duplicate pump triggers. Workaround: restart the scheduler agent; do not hand-edit configs. Support should verify affected nodes match the canonical values below.

config for bawef-tajof:
RALMIR_PIN=7092
RALMIR_METRICS_HOST=metrics.ralmir.paliqcorp.corp
RALMIR_LOG_LEVEL=error
RALMIR_TENANT=tamix